Which authorities do Apostille for Norway?

 

There are various authorities that are involved in the attestation process of the documents. Before 2012, any person could go and get an apostille stamp on the document. However, this led to a huge rush at the authorities. So, now only the service provider can visit and get the work done. The procedure that is followed for the apostille for Norway is simple and explained below:

  • Notary Attestation:

    Here at the notary the documents are carefully checked by the notary. Each detail is matched with other documents. When the details provided are found correct then the notary places a signature and stamp on the document.

  • SDM/State Attestation:

    Further, the documents are attested by either of the authorities. Both SDM and State will verify the details that are presented in the document with other supporting documents. When all the details will match and are found accurate then a stamp is placed by any of the authorities where the document was presented. 

The whole working of the attestation of both authorities is the same. Although there is a difference due to which people prefer to get the attestation done from SDM. The time that is taken for the state attestation is three to four weeks to finish the attestation. Whereas, the SDM attestation takes only three to five days to complete the attestation. So, it is better to select SDM attestation to save time. But if the country has specified and asked for the State attestation then make sure to choose only state attestation irrespective of the time.

  • Ministry of External Affairs:

    Moving ahead, the next authority where the documents are shown is MEA. This is the most crucial step in the whole attestation process. MEA does the final attestation by placing a sticker and a signature on the document. This is done only when the information that is provided on the documents is correct and genuine. This sticker has a unique number placed on the backside of the document; foreign countries use this for information. 

  • Embassy Attestation:

    The last and final step for the complete attestation is Embassy Attestation. This step is done for the countries that are not a member of the Hague Nation or if the country has mandatorily asked for true Embassy attestation. The documents and also the Embassy fees(which vary from country to country) are submitted for attestation. Once all the details are scrutinized and found authentic than the Embassy stamps the document and return back. With this, the attestation process finishes.

Is the validity of a single status certificate apostille for Norway different from the PCC apostille for Norway? 

The validity of a single status certificate apostille for Norway is the same for the PCC apostille for Norway. Generally both single status certificates and PCC apostille have a validity of six months only.

Is Norway a member of the Hague Nations?

There are in total 117 nations that are part of the Hague Nations. Norway is also among them and has been a member of the Hague Nation since 1955. For all these nations, only three steps are needed for attestation and Embassy attestation can be skipped unless the country has specified the Embassy Attestation. 

What is the maximum time in which a person can get a birth certificate apostille for Norway done?

The time that is taken in most cases to get the birth certificate apostille for Norway done is 7 to 10 days. Although, if there is a rush at authorities or the number of documents is high then the time might extend than normal.
